Sanchara
Sanchara is a village located in Pushparajgarh tehsil of Anuppur district in Madhya Pradesh, India. It is situated 55km away from sub-district headquarter Pushparajgarh (tehsildar office) and 85km away from district headquarter Anuppur. As per 2009 stats, Guhipara is the gram panchayat of Sanchara village.

About Sanchara
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Sanchara is 502192. The village spans a total geographical area of 681.25 hectares. Anuppur is nearest town to Sanchara village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 85km away.
When it comes to local governance, Sanchara village is administered by a Sarpanch, the elected head of the village, in accordance with the Constitution of India and the Panchayati Raj Act. The village falls under the Anuppur Vidhan Sabha constituency for state-level representation and the Shahdol Lok Sabha constituency for national parliamentary elections. Population of Sanchara
Below is a concise population overview of Sanchara as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 770 | 380 | 390 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 106 | 49 | 57 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 18 | 9 | 9 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 724 | 358 | 366 |
Literate Population | 391 | 233 | 158 |
Illiterate Population | 379 | 147 | 232 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Sanchara village:
- The total population of Sanchara village is around 770, including approximately 380 males and 390 females, with a sex ratio of 1026 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 106 children aged 0–6 years in Sanchara village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Sanchara village has 18 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 724 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
- The literacy rate of Sanchara village is about 50.78%, with male literacy at 61.32% and female literacy at 40.51%.
- There are around 176 households in Sanchara village.
Connectivity of Sanchara
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Sanchara. As per the 2011 stats, Sanchara had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within village |
Private Bus Service | Available within 10+ km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
